Global Coral Biodiversity

The extent of reef biodiversity across the globe is truly remarkable. These complex ecosystems, predominantly found in warm waters, support an exceptional array of life, from microscopic algae to large sea beasts. Estimates suggest that coral ecosystems harbor roughly a quarter of all oceanic species, despite covering less than one percent of the ocean's surface. This incredible richness is unevenly distributed, with the Indo-Pacific region exhibiting especially high levels of types diversity. Unfortunately, this important biodiversity faces escalating threats from human change, waste, and harmful fishing practices, highlighting the urgent need for protection efforts worldwide.

Delving into the Stunning World of Corals

Corals, often mistakenly thought of as mere stones, are actually intricate colonies of tiny polyps – a truly spectacular cornerstone of marine ecosystems! The vibrant landscapes teem with organisms, providing shelter and sustenance for a vast array of marine life. The colorful structures we recognize as coral reefs are built over thousands of years as these tiny polyps secrete limestone, layer upon layer, creating beautiful underwater cities. From the grand branching corals of the Pacific to the fragile fan corals of the Caribbean, the range is simply astounding, a testament to the power of nature. Unfortunately, these precious ecosystems are facing serious threats from climate change and environmental damage, highlighting the immediate need for conservation efforts.
